The cheapest way to get from Nuremberg to Bad Aibling is to drive which costs €30 - €45 and takes 2h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Nuremberg to Bad Aibling is to drive which takes 2h 1m and costs €30 - €45.
No, there is no direct train from Nuremberg to Bad Aibling. However, there are services departing from Nürnberg Hbf and arriving at Bad Aibling via München Hbf and Rosenheim.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 29m.
The distance between Nuremberg and Bad Aibling is 239 km. The road distance is 212.6 km.
The best way to get from Nuremberg to Bad Aibling without a car is to train via Rosenheim which takes 2h 29m and costs €30 - €110.
It takes approximately 2h 29m to get from Nuremberg to Bad Aibling, including transfers.
Nuremberg to Bad Aibling train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), depart from Nürnberg Hbf station.
Nuremberg to Bad Aibling train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), arrive at München Hbf station.
Yes, the driving distance between Nuremberg to Bad Aibling is 213 km. It takes approximately 2h 1m to drive from Nuremberg to Bad Aibling.
